CBD joints for anxiety: what are they and how do they work?
CBD joints are gaining in popularity as a natural treatment for anxiety. But what are they and how do they work?
CBD joints are pre-rolled joints that contain CBD flower. CBD is short for cannabidiol, a compound found in the cannabis plant. Unlike THC, CBD does not produce a high. Instead, it is thought to offer a range of health benefits, including reducing anxiety and pain.
CBD joints offer an easy and convenient way to enjoy the benefits of CBD. Simply light the joint and inhale. The effects of CBD will vary depending on the person, but many people report feeling more relaxed and calm after smoking a CBD joint.
If you’re looking for a natural way to ease anxiety, consider giving CBD joints a try.

hy CBD May Help Ease Anxiety
CBD has been shown to be effective in reducing anxiety in people with various conditions, including social anxiety disorder, generalized anxiety disorder, panic disorder, and post-traumatic stress disorder. CBD may help reduce symptoms associated with anxiety by reducing anxiety and improving sleep.
CBD may help to reduce anxiety by affecting the body’s endocannabinoid system. The endocannabinoid system is involved in regulating a variety of functions, including mood, sleep, and appetite. The endocannabinoid system is a network of receptors that are located throughout the body. CBD binds to receptors in the endocannabinoid system, which may help to reduce anxiety and improve sleep.
CBD has also been shown to reduce anxiety in animal studies. Studies in rats have shown that CBD can reduce anxiety and improve sleep. CBD may also have antidepressant and anti-inflammatory effects.
A small study in humans found that CBD may reduce anxiety and improve sleep in people with social anxiety disorder. In the study, participants were given an oral dose of 400 mg of CBD or a placebo. The participants who received CBD had significantly lower levels of anxiety and better sleep than those who received the placebo.
CBD may also have potential benefits for other conditions, such as pain, inflammation, and seizures. However, more research is needed to determine the safety and effectiveness of CBD for these conditions.
